It does not reproduce on my computer because cmake finds libGL.so in /usr/lib64 on Fedora but not in /usr/lib/x86_64-linux-gnu on Debian (strange)... and thus it never even looks for QGLViewer on my computer. The problem seems to come from a discrepancy between the paths that cmake considers and the paths that the compiler considers. 2 things that would go in the right direction, although they may not solve the problem:

I managed to reproduce by telling CMake to look in /usr/lib/x86_64-linux-gnu. My guess is that the following happens:
-I/usr/include
to compilersAssuming my guess is close to the truth, that makes it a big bug in conda's cmake package (maybe related to https://github.com/conda-forge/cmake-feedstock/issues/106 and https://github.com/conda-forge/cmake-feedstock/issues/129 ?).
I can confirm that the cmake in conda has a long CMAKE_SYSTEM_PREFIX_PATH that includes not just the conda paths but also /usr, /usr/local (twice!), /usr/X11R6, /opt, etc).
If I add include_directories("/usr/include")
and include_directories("/tmp/y")
, I only get -I/tmp/y
in the compiler invocation, even though CMAKE_CXX_IMPLICIT_INCLUDE_DIRECTORIES only lists paths in the conda installation.
What conda+cmake does is bound to break...
In the mean time, when something that is installed on your system causes trouble for your conda environment, a natural workaround is to install this in conda as well and hopefully the build will use the right version.
